World Teachers' Day
5 October 2018
The ILO, in collaboration with UNESCO, is pleased to invite you to the first World Teachers' Day event held at the ILO Headquarters in Geneva. Coinciding with the 50th anniversary of the Joint ILO/UNESCO Committee of Experts on the Application of the Recommendations concerning Teaching Personnel (CEART), the event will bring together the Geneva-based community to explore the labour dimensions of the World Teachers' Day theme - how the right to education means the right to a qualified teacher.
